Moin zusammen,
ich steuere meine IT Geräte und Somfy Rollläden bisher mit CUL433 mit a-culfw. Da selbige die Signale der Handfernbedienung aber nicht empfangen kann habe ich mir einen Arduino mit CC1101 zugelegt und mit Signalduino V3.3.1 geflashed. Bei den IT Geräten konnte ich Problemlos das IODEV auf sduino ändern, funktioniert (bisher) alles. Bei den Rollläden hat das allerdings nicht funktioniert, die rühren sich nicht :( Die whitelist habe ich auf 3,4,5,17,43 gesetzt. verbose auf 4. Wenn ich einen Rollladen über den CUL433 ansteuere sind auch Einträge mit Protokoll 43 im Log zu finden. Vom Handsender ist aber nichts zu sehen. Es werden auch keine Somfy Geräte per autocreate erstellt :( Probehalbe hab ich mal ein neues Somfy device mit sduino als IODEV angelegt und versucht anzulernen, keine Reaktion :(
Jemand eine Idee dazu?
Gruß
Arthur
Zitat von: arthur_dent_2015 am 17 Februar 2017, 19:37:30Jemand eine Idee dazu?
Ja. Das ist alles sehr spezifisch. Am besten nach "Sonstige Systeme" verschieben, da wird SignalDuino diskutiert.
...auch mal in diese Datei schauen: https://fhem.de/MAINTAINER.txt
Gruß,
Thorsten
Zitat von: arthur_dent_2015 am 17 Februar 2017, 19:37:30
Jemand eine Idee dazu?
Schau mal hier
https://forum.fhem.de/index.php/topic,64141.msg553811.html#msg553811
https://wiki.fhem.de/wiki/Somfy_via_SIGNALduino
Gruß Ralf
So, bin etwas weiter gekommen...
Das Senden funktionierte nur weil sich FHEM lastIODEV gemerkt hat und darüber gesendet hat :( über den Signalduino wird nur IT empfangen aber nichts gesendet
CUL0 IT: FB2_S4 off->off
2017.02.18 21:01:22 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:22 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:22 3: CUL0: Unknown code i44555f, help me!
2017.02.18 21:01:22 4: sduino/msg READ: MU;P0=311;P1=937;P2=-401;P3=-983;P4=-10063;D=312031203121212121204031203030312030303120312;CP=0;R=29;
2017.02.18 21:01:23 4: sduino/msg READ: MU;P0=276;P1=-1020;P2=901;P3=-398;P4=-10040;D=012301230123012323232323040123010101230101012301230123012301230123232323230;CP=0;R=29;
2017.02.18 21:01:23 4: sduino/msg READ: MS;P1=626;P2=-4100;P4=-1814;P5=-8764;P6=416;D=15141214141412141214126414141212141214141414141414121412141414141212141212;CP=1;SP=5;R=226;
2017.02.18 21:01:24 4: sduino/msg READ: MS;P1=-1907;P2=524;P4=-4012;P5=-8861;D=25212421212124212421242121212424212421212121212121242124212121212424212424;CP=2;SP=5;R=227;O;
2017.02.18 21:01:26 3: CUL0 IT: FB2_S4 off->on
2017.02.18 21:01:26 5: Triggering sduino_test_ntfy
2017.02.18 21:01:26 4: sduino_test_ntfy exec IF ([FB2_S4:state] eq "on") (set Schalter9 on) ELSE (set Schalter9 off)
2017.02.18 21:01:26 3: sduino IT_set: Schalter9 on
2017.02.18 21:01:26 5: sduino IT_set: Type=SIGNALduino Protocol=V1
2017.02.18 21:01:26 4: sduino IT_set: sendMsg=P3#is00000000FFFF#R6
2017.02.18 21:01:26 4: sduino/set: sending via SendMsg: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230423;
2017.02.18 21:01:26 4: sduino SendFromQueue: msg=S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230423;
2017.02.18 21:01:27 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:27 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:27 3: CUL0: Unknown code i44555f, help me!
2017.02.18 21:01:27 4: sduino/msg READ: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230423;
2017.02.18 21:01:27 4: sduino/read sendraw answer: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230423;
2017.02.18 21:01:27 4: sduino/HandleWriteQueue: nothing to send, stopping timer
2017.02.18 21:01:27 4: sduino/msg READ: MU;P0=-376;P1=-1055;P2=905;P3=247;P5=-10076;D=10312031203120313131203131312035312031313120313131203120312031203131312031313;CP=3;R=28;
2017.02.18 21:01:36 4: sduino/KeepAliveOk: 1
2017.02.18 21:01:36 4: sduino/keepalive retry = 0
2017.02.18 21:01:36 3: CUL0 IT: FB2_S4 on->off
2017.02.18 21:01:37 5: Triggering sduino_test_ntfy
2017.02.18 21:01:37 4: sduino_test_ntfy exec IF ([FB2_S4:state] eq "on") (set Schalter9 on) ELSE (set Schalter9 off)
2017.02.18 21:01:37 3: sduino IT_set: Schalter9 off
2017.02.18 21:01:37 5: sduino IT_set: Type=SIGNALduino Protocol=V1
2017.02.18 21:01:37 4: sduino IT_set: sendMsg=P3#is00000000FFF0#R6
2017.02.18 21:01:37 4: sduino/set: sending via SendMsg: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230404;
2017.02.18 21:01:37 4: sduino/msg READ: MU;P0=-10138;P1=259;P2=-1012;P3=916;P4=-418;P5=169;D=01234525212341212523412345234123452121234123452125012341212123412121234123412341234121212341234;CP=1;R=31;
2017.02.18 21:01:37 4: sduino SendFromQueue: msg=S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230404;
2017.02.18 21:01:37 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:37 3: CUL0 IT: Code 11 not supported by IT_F0F0FFFFFF.
2017.02.18 21:01:37 3: CUL0: Unknown code i44555f, help me!
2017.02.18 21:01:37 4: sduino/msg READ: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230404;
2017.02.18 21:01:37 4: sduino/read sendraw answer: SR;R=6;P0=250;P1=-7750;P2=750;P3=-250;P4=-750;D=01040404040404040404040404040404040423042304230404;
2017.02.18 21:01:37 4: sduino/HandleWriteQueue: nothing to send, stopping timer
2017.02.18 21:01:37 4: sduino/msg READ: MU;P0=269;P2=174;P3=-1052;P4=-10085;P5=918;P6=-391;D=256025602020256025602020402560202025602020256025602560256020202560256020224035603030356030303560356035603562303235603560303040356032;CP=2;R=30;
2017.02.18 21:01:37 3: BM_HM_Bad brightness: 0
Somfy wird weder empfangen noch gesendet :(
Hier mal ein list vom Signalduino
Internals:
CFGFN
Clients :IT:CUL_TCM97001:SIGNALduino_RSL:OREGON:CUL_TX:SD_AS:Hideki:SD_WS07:SD_WS09: :SD_WS:RFXX10REC:Dooya:SOMFY:SD_UT:SD_WS_Maverick:FLAMINGO:SIGNALduino_un:
DEF /dev/serial/by-path/platform-3f980000.usb-usb-0:1.4:1.0-port0@57600
DMSG nothing
DevState disconnected
DeviceName /dev/serial/by-path/platform-3f980000.usb-usb-0:1.4:1.0-port0@57600
NAME sduino
NR 825
PARTIAL
STATE disconnected
TIME 1487508257.49618
TYPE SIGNALduino
Matchlist:
10:SD_WS07 ^P7#[A-Fa-f0-9]{6}F[A-Fa-f0-9]{2}(#R[A-F0-9][A-F0-9]){0,1}$
11:SD_WS09 ^P9#[A-Fa-f0-9]+
12:SD_WS ^W\d+x{0,1}#.*
13:RFXX10REC ^(20|29)[A-Fa-f0-9]+
14:Dooya ^P16#[A-Fa-f0-9]+
15:SOMFY ^YsA[0-9A-F]+
16:SD_WS_Maverick ^P47#[A-Fa-f0-9]+
17:SD_UT ^u30#.*
18:FLAMINGO ^P13#[A-Fa-f0-9]+
1:IT ^i......
2:CUL_TCM97001 ^s[A-Fa-f0-9]+
3:SIGNALduino_RSL ^r[A-Fa-f0-9]+
4:OREGON ^(3[8-9A-F]|[4-6][0-9A-F]|7[0-8]).*
5:CUL_TX ^TX..........
6:SD_AS ^P2#[A-Fa-f0-9]{7,8}
7:Hideki ^P12#75[A-F0-9]+
X:SIGNALduino_un ^[u]\d+#.*
Readings:
2017-02-18 19:28:55 ccconf freq:433.920MHz bWidth:325KHz rAmpl:42dB sens:4dB (DataRate:1500.13Baud)
2017-02-18 19:37:41 cmds V R t X F S P C r W x e
2017-02-18 19:29:10 config MS=1;MU=1;MC=1
2017-02-19 13:44:17 state disconnected
2017-02-18 19:27:32 version V 3.3.1-dev SIGNALduino cc1101 - compiled at Jan 12 2017 23:04:38
mcIdList:
10
11
12
18
43
47
52
57
58
msIdList:
0
1
13
14
15
17
2
22
23
25
3
32
33
35
38
4
41
45
51
55
6
7
muIdList:
13.1
16
20
21
24
26
27
28
29
30
31
34
36
37
39
40
42
44
44.1
46
48
49
5
50
56
59
8
9
Attributes:
flashCommand avrdude -c arduino -b 57600 -P [PORT] -p atmega328p -vv -U flash:w:[HEXFILE] 2>[LOGFILE]
hardware nanoCC1101
verbose 5
Help needed...
Gruß
Arthur
Der ist disconnected. Das kann doch gar nicht gehen.